A tragic death at a Bristol adolescent unit has exposed systemic failures and a toxic workplace culture. Seventeen-year-old Lucy Curtis died in January 2024 after lapses in care, including missed checks and delayed medical response. A newly revealed internal report adds devastating context: staff endured bullying, unprofessional conduct, and leadership dismissiveness — even being called “idiots upstairs” — while some were questioned about their mental health. Lucy’s parents, devastated and furious, say these ignored warnings may have cost their daughter her life. The trust has apologized and pledged reforms, aiming to rebuild services with dignity, youth input, and national standards — but the pain of what’s been uncovered lingers.
